Touring cycling routes around Torrehermosa (Zaragoza) are primarily defined by their connection to the Camino del Cid, a historic route traversing diverse Spanish inland regions. The area features wide-open landscapes, mountains, and valleys, offering varied terrain for cyclists. Routes often follow quiet secondary roads, providing a mix of paved and unpaved sections. This region's geography provides a backdrop of historical sites and natural features, making it suitable for exploring by bike.

The original building has left few remains, but you can still see two polygonal towers at the ends, joined by sections of wall. The castle was built of masonry with ashlars in the corners and stands on a high hill that dominates the town of Montuenga de Soria. Frequently Asked Questions

What kind of terrain can I expect on touring cycling routes around Torrehermosa?

The touring cycling routes around Torrehermosa, particularly those integrated into the Camino del Cid, feature diverse Spanish inland regions. You'll encounter wide-open landscapes, mountains, and valleys. Routes often combine paved sections on quiet secondary roads with unpaved options, offering varied terrain for cyclists.

Are there any easy touring cycling routes suitable for beginners in Torrehermosa?

Yes, there is an easy route available. The ⭐️ San Francisco Church – Castillo de Ariza loop from Monreal de Ariza is 9.8 miles (15.8 km) long and takes about 1 hour 15 minutes to complete, offering views of local historical landmarks.

What historical landmarks or natural features can I see while cycling near Torrehermosa?

While cycling, you can explore several historical and natural points of interest. Notable attractions include the Montuenga de Soria Castle, the Monasterio de Santa María de Huerta, and the Castle and Viewpoint of Torrehermosa. The region also features a centenary oak tree and a well-preserved medieval *nevera* (ice house).

Are there any routes that follow the historic Camino del Cid?

Yes, the region is closely associated with the Camino del Cid. A popular moderate route, the Montuenga de Soria Castle – Camino del Cid through the fields loop from Repsol, follows sections of this historic path, passing through open fields and offering glimpses of Montuenga de Soria Castle.

What is the best time of year for touring cycling in Torrehermosa?

Spring and autumn are considered the most pleasant seasons for touring cycling in Torrehermosa. These seasons offer milder temperatures, allowing you to avoid the intense summer heat and the colder winter conditions, making for a more enjoyable ride through the diverse landscapes.

Are there any longer or more challenging touring cycling routes available?

For those seeking a greater challenge, the Laguna de Iruecha – Villel de Mesa loop from Monreal de Ariza is a difficult route spanning 44.5 miles (71.7 km) and typically takes around 4 hours 45 minutes to complete, leading through diverse inland regions with significant elevation changes.
